in this quick lesson were going to look at the flight tracking abilities that are built in to ios and mac os rather than needing to go to a flight tracking website were able to search for a flight within the built-in spotlight search or we can quickly send flight information to someone using imessage or mail so lets start on this iphone and swipe down on the home screen to bring up spotlight search from here were able to simply enter the airline and flight number a couple different ways if im looking for united airlines flight 1477 i can enter ua1477 and the top result is that flight with a basic summary we can get the same result by entering the full airline name in this case united airlines then the flight number tap on the result and we get a full page preview of the flight with its current status dates duration and the baggage claim carousel tap the open and maps button down here and we can then jump to a detailed map of either the departure or arrival airport so in this case
